Matl Matilde Poulat opened her shop in 1931.(Pack Davis) She with her nephew Salas produced folk art jewels that are sought after today. This signed example is studded with turquoise and clear, faceted amethyst squares. The silver work shows itself as an excellent example that is 7 in. long and 1.75in. tall. The weight is heavy at 63 grams as a bracelet with open air filigree. Collectors will not be disappointing with this bracelet.

Beautifully fluid, this hand crafted design was called the "Collar Gola" by Taxco, Mexico artist William Spratling circa 1948-52. Weighing 70 grams the necklace has a wearable length of 19 inches. The center element is 4" across at the top & 1 1/2" high at the center. Spratling used a subtle vermeil wash adding to the 3 dimensional effect of the design.
